What are Multi-Functional Cleaning Robots?
Multi-functional cleaning robotics are automated devices that combine the abilities of both vacuum and mops. These robots are developed to browse and tidy numerous surface areas in a home, from carpets and rugs to wood and tile floorings. They utilize innovative sensors and algorithms to map the environment, avoid obstacles, and enhance cleaning paths. The combination of vacuuming and mopping functions in a single unit makes them particularly effective and versatile, lowering the need for several cleaning gadgets and the time needed to maintain a tidy home.
Key Features
Dual Cleaning Modes
Vacuuming: These robotics are geared up with effective suction abilities to get dust, dirt, and debris from carpets and rugs.Mopping: They can change to a mopping mode to clean and polish difficult floorings, utilizing water and cleaning options as required.
Advanced Navigation and Mapping
LIDAR and SLAM Technology: Light Detection and Ranging (LIDAR) and Simultaneous Localization and Mapping (SLAM) enable the robot to create a detailed map of the home and navigate effectively.Challenge Avoidance: Sensors and video cameras help the robot avoid barriers and prevent accidents.
Adjustable Cleaning Schedules
Timed Cleaning: Users can set particular times for the robot to start cleaning, making sure a clean home even when nobody is around.Zone Cleaning: The ability to define specific locations of the home for cleaning, enabling targeted cleaning jobs.
Smart Home Integration
Voice Control: Compatibility with popular voice assistants like Amazon Alexa and Google Assistant for hands-free operation.App Control: Dedicated mobile applications that permit users to manage the robot, monitor cleaning progress, and change settings remotely.
Self-Maintenance
Auto-Emptying: Some models can instantly clear their dustbins, reducing the need for manual intervention.Self-Charging: The robot returns to its charging station when its battery is low, guaranteeing it is constantly ready for the next cleaning session.Benefits of Using a Multi-Functional Cleaning Robot
